Well that was simple enough...
The message during authentication says "IP address not recognized" and switches to "read only" mode. So I guess that's their way of making it seem like we aren't allowed to speak, but can see others using the chat system.
Firebug is showing that the chat log is fed via XML:
http://www.scariestthingieversaw.com/log.php
...but there's nothing there yet.
It retrieves from the above link every few seconds, so I'm guessing that ultimately it will be a progressively updating "live" chat.

NOC14672 wrote:
Mine says:
"ABORT BUSY ABORT 'NO CARRIER' " ATZ OK ATDT 5551212"
What that means?
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Hayes_command_set
ATZ = Reset
ATDT = Dial touch tone
God, as if I didn't feel old before ...
ETA: The Hayes command set didn't exist prior to 1976-1977.
